
April this year Henry, aged 4 and his trusted Shetlands participated in the Canter for a Cure Challenge. The aim was to ride 50k throughout the month of April to support the Bone Cancer Research Trust.

The Bone Cancer Research Trust is the only Charity dedicated to this disease. They fund ground-breaking research, life-saving awareness initiatives and provide dedicated and trustworthy information and support to patients and all their loved ones. They rely 100% on people supporting their work through donations. Every 10 minutes somewhere another child, teenager or adult is diagnosed with this brutal disease and they face a 5-year chance of survival at little over 50%. This drops even further if the disease is discovered late and has already progressed.

Henrys mum read about the Canter for a Cure Challenge thought this would be a great way to support a fantastic Charity whilst also getting Henry and the Shetlands out and about.

The challenge was explained to Henry he was soon eager to start covering some miles to ‘raise money to help some poorly people’ Henry and his Shetlands Darklake Pirate and Darklake Dior exceeded their 50k target finishing the challenge on 53.2k and raised over £500 for the charity!
An amazing achievement for Henry and his Shetland’s! Well done team!
